This course guides you through every aspect of Linux from using the shell to managing running processes and writing simple scripts. Starting with an introduction to terminals and shells, you'll dive deeper into executing commands and learning how to use powerful features like tab completion, aliases, and piping. You will also understand how to navigate and manipulate the Linux filesystem, manage file permissions, and move files with ease. In the latter part of the course, you will explore process management and scripting. You’ll gain essential skills like managing foreground and background processes, as well as creating and executing your own shell scripts. By the end of this course, you will have developed the skills needed to navigate the Linux environment with confidence. You’ll learn how to work with the command line, manage files and directories, and automate tasks with shell scripts. Through hands-on exercises, you'll be able to execute commands efficiently and understand the deeper structure of Linux systems. Suitable for learners with basic computer knowledge who want to master Linux skills. Some terminal experience is helpful but not required.
